Iran, a country with a rich and diverse history, is a fascinating destination for travelers and explorers alike. Located in Western Asia, Iran boasts a stunning landscape, including mountains, deserts, and lush green valleys. With a population of over 80 million people, Iran is a melting pot of different cultures, languages, and religions, making it a vibrant and dynamic society.
One of the most striking features of Iran's culture is its religious diversity. Islam is the official religion of the country, but there are also significant populations of Christians, Jews, and Zoroastrians. This diversity is reflected in the country's architecture, art, and literature, which showcase a rich blend of different cultural influences.
Iran's culture is also deeply rooted in its history and traditions. The country has a long and rich history, dating back to ancient times. The ruins of ancient cities such as Persepolis and Susa are testament to the country's architectural and artistic achievements. Iranians are also known for their hospitality and generosity, and they take pride in their cuisine, which is a blend of Middle Eastern, Central Asian, and Mediterranean flavors.
In terms of sights and attractions, Iran has much to offer. The country is home to many UNESCO World Heritage Sites, including the ancient city of Esfahan, the stunning Caspian Sea coastline, and the ruins of the ancient city of Persepolis. Visitors can also explore the bustling markets of Tehran, the capital city, which are known for their vibrant colors, delicious food, and unique souvenirs.
One of the most unique aspects of Iran's culture is its emphasis on hospitality and generosity. Iranians are known for their warm and welcoming nature, and they take great pride in hosting guests and providing them with a comfortable and enjoyable experience. This is reflected in the country's traditional tea ceremonies, which are a popular way for Iranians to socialize and exchange ideas.
In conclusion, Iran is a country with a rich and diverse culture that is full of sights, traditions, and daily lives to explore. Whether you are interested in ancient history, religious diversity, or vibrant cuisine, Iran has something to offer for everyone. With its warm and welcoming people, stunning landscapes, and rich cultural heritage, Iran is a destination that is sure to leave a lasting impression on anyone who visits.
